Actually even C programs are a PITA if you are trying to crossbuild.
At the very least, they require special attention.
Why not pipe through tr -cd in order to remove anything not alphanumeric
or sane punctuation.
Although I suspect that the only problem character is ".
The more you can avoid in build tools, the better.
Even assuming a working awk, or some obscure grep options/variant
can be a problem, never mind monsters like perl and python.
